  • How to Use Brooch and Broach | Merriam-Webster
    The Middle English ancestor of both words is broche, which refers to either the jewelry still familiar today, or to a pointed instrument The brooch spelling got tied specifically and only to the jewelry, but broach went on to have other related noun meanings as well

  • BROACH Definition Meaning - Merriam-Webster
    Middle English broche "pointed instrument, brooch," borrowed from Anglo-French, "pointed object, brooch, spigot," going back to Vulgar Latin *brocca, noun derivative from feminine of Latin broccus "prominent, projecting," of uncertain origin
  • broche - Wiktionary, the free dictionary
    broche (plural broches) A spear or pike; a weapon for impalement A spit; a rod for cooking meat on A brooch; jewelry mounted on a pin Any piece of jewelry or ornamentation Any other long rod, pole, or needle (rare, figurative) Something very valuable
  • broche - WordReference. com Dictionary of English
    broche (brōsh), n Textiles (in weaving tapestries) a device on which the filling yarn is wound, used as a shuttle in passing through the shed of the loom to deposit the yarn
